Canyon Aeroad CF SLX vs Trek Madone Gen 8: which bike is right for you?

Compare ride character, intended rider, geometry, and fit. Add your measurements to see which bike suits you better and which size to choose on each.

Fit verdict: the frame positions differ enough to matter. Compare the geometry below, then use your measurements to identify the safer size and setup.

Compare them for meCompare geometry and sizes

In one look

Canyon Aeroad CF SLX: race geometry. Trek Madone Gen 8: race geometry.

  • The Trek Madone Gen 8 stack is slightly taller, about 4 mm, which is not enough to change the position by itself.
  • The Trek Madone Gen 8 cockpit is slightly shorter, by about 6 mm.

For the Canyon Aeroad CF SLX in 2XL there is no Trek Madone Gen 8 size with a comparable position: the range simply does not reach there.

How do Canyon Aeroad CF SLX and Trek Madone Gen 8 sizes compare?

See the closest size matches and the differences in stack, reach, and riding position.

Canyon Aeroad CF SLX
2XS
Stack 498, Reach 372
Trek Madone Gen 8
XS
Stack 507, Reach 370

Stack: 9 mm taller

Reach: practically identical

Canyon Aeroad CF SLX
XS
Stack 521, Reach 378
Trek Madone Gen 8
S
Stack 530, Reach 378

Stack: 9 mm taller

Reach: practically identical

Canyon Aeroad CF SLX
S
Stack 539, Reach 390
Trek Madone Gen 8
M
Stack 546, Reach 384

Stack: 7 mm taller

Reach: 6 mm shorter

Canyon Aeroad CF SLX
M
Stack 560, Reach 393
Trek Madone Gen 8
ML
Stack 562, Reach 389

Stack: practically identical

Reach: 4 mm shorter

Canyon Aeroad CF SLX
L
Stack 580, Reach 401
Trek Madone Gen 8
L
Stack 582, Reach 394

Stack: practically identical

Reach: 7 mm shorter

Canyon Aeroad CF SLX
XL
Stack 606, Reach 419
Trek Madone Gen 8
XL
Stack 610, Reach 402

Stack: 4 mm taller

Reach: 17 mm shorter

Canyon Aeroad CF SLX
2XL
Stack 624, Reach 429
Trek Madone Gen 8
XL
Stack 610, Reach 402
Different position

Stack: 14 mm lower

Reach: 27 mm shorter

The same size label can create a different position on each frame. Stack and reach are one part of the decision; the personalized comparison connects them to your body and each bike’s ride character.

FAQ

Can the same rider take different sizes on these two bikes?
Yes. Frame labels are not standardized, so the same rider may need different sizes. This comparison deliberately avoids a generic matched-size answer and hands your measurements to Bike Fit instead.
Which has the taller front end: Canyon Aeroad CF SLX or Trek Madone Gen 8?
The Trek Madone Gen 8 stack is slightly taller, about 4 mm, which is not enough to change the position by itself.
